REGULAR MEETING
MIAMI SHORES VILLAGE COUNCIL
December 20, 1955
A regular meeting of the Miami Shores Village Council was held
at 4:00 o'clock P. M. , December 20, 1955, at the Village Hall, with the
following Councilmen present:
Mayor Dean R. Claussen
Michael J. Franco
S. D. Phillips, Jr.
Absent: M. E. Reynolds
William E. Carpenter
Mr. Thomas H. Anderson, Village Attorney, was also present.
Upon motion made by Mr. Phillips, and seconded by Mr. Franco,
minutes of the last regular meeting were unanimously approved as written.
A resolution was read by the Village Manager concerning Miami
Shores taxi cabs picking up passengers at the International Airport. Mr.
McCall explained that this had been brought up at the request of one of the
cab companies. After some discussion, Mayor Claussen asked that this
be taken under advisement.
At the last Planning Board meeting, approval was recommended
for the issuance of a permit to Dan Crane to build on a 50 ft. lot, as follows -
Lot 15, Block 9, Miami Shores Subdivision. Approval was granted for permit
upon motion made by Mr. Phillips, seconded by Mr. Franco and passed
unanimously.
The next item was a discussion of the request to beautify the park
at the end of 101st Street near the Bay. The Village Manager reported that

Glen Byrd is planting shrubbery on the point, that the property owners have
put in the sprinkler system and the sod and would like the Village to maintain
it and pay for the water. One of the Villagers voiced the opinion that there
were other spots in the Village that needed beautification more than this one.
Mr. Franco stated that he did not want to enter into this discussion but added
that he felt if the Village accepts a dedicated piece of land, then we should
take care of it or do not accept it. No action was taken.
Mr. Phillips brought up the subject of the need for more street
lights at the alleys on the west side of 2nd Avenue and moved that we install
a light on the south side of 97th St. at the inter-section of the alley, south side
of 98th St. at the alley and the south side of 99th St. at the alley. Motion was
seconded by Mr. Franco and passed unanimously.
Mayor Claussen introduced our new Village Engineer, Mr. Clyde
M. Read.
The meeting adjourned at 5:50 P. M.
